What Are CCTV Cameras and How Do They Function for Home Security?
CCTV cameras, or closed-circuit television cameras, are devices used for surveillance to enhance home security. They monitor and record activity in various areas to deter crime and provide evidence if incidents occur.
The main types and functions of CCTV cameras include the following:
1. Analog Cameras
2. Digital IP Cameras
3. Wireless Cameras
4. PTZ Cameras (Pan-Tilt-Zoom)
5. Night Vision Cameras
6. Dome Cameras
7. Bullet Cameras
8. High Definition (HD) Cameras
CCTV cameras serve different needs based on functionality, technology, and installation methods. Understanding these variations can greatly influence the choice of a specific type for home security.
-
Analog Cameras: Analog cameras transmit video via coaxial cables to a DVR (Digital Video Recorder). They are often simpler and less expensive than digital options. However, their resolution is generally lower, making them less effective in large spaces or for detailed recognition.
-
Digital IP Cameras: Digital IP cameras connect to a network and transmit video data over the internet. They offer higher resolution, remote access, and advanced features like motion detection. -
Wireless Cameras: Wireless cameras use Wi-Fi for connectivity, eliminating the need for physical cables. They can be easily installed in various locations. However, they may be susceptible to interference and hacking, which presents privacy concerns.
-
PTZ Cameras (Pan-Tilt-Zoom): PTZ cameras can be remotely controlled to pan, tilt, or zoom in on specific areas. This functionality makes them valuable for monitoring large spaces or tracking moving objects. -
Night Vision Cameras: Night vision cameras utilize infrared technology to capture images in low-light conditions. This attribute is critical for maintaining security during nighttime. The effectiveness of night vision can vary; some cameras may even have color night vision capabilities, which enhances identification.
-
Dome Cameras: Dome cameras have a discreet design and are often used indoors or in low-threat areas. Their shape can discourage vandalism, as it is not always clear where the camera is pointing. Their aesthetic appeal makes them favorable in environments like shops or offices.
-
Bullet Cameras: Bullet cameras are long and cylindrical, designed for outdoor use. They are typically weatherproof and can cover larger areas. Their noticeable design serves as a deterrent to potential intruders. The installation of bullet cameras is common in driveways or entry points, enhancing visibility.
-
High Definition (HD) Cameras: HD cameras provide superior clarity compared to standard cameras. They are very effective for detailed monitoring. Many homeowners prefer HD cameras for critical areas like entrances and driveways, where identification is essential for security.
CCTV cameras can greatly enhance home security. They provide real-time monitoring, evidence of incidents, and perhaps most importantly, peace of mind to homeowners.
What Key Features Should You Consider When Choosing a CCTV Camera for Home and Outdoor Use?
When choosing a CCTV camera for home and outdoor use, consider factors such as resolution, field of view, night vision, weather resistance, and connectivity options.
- Resolution
- Field of View
- Night Vision
- Weather Resistance
- Connectivity Options
- Camera Type
- Storage Options
- Motion Detection
- Audio Capabilities
- Brand Reputation
Considering these features can significantly influence the effectiveness and reliability of your CCTV system.
-
Resolution: The resolution refers to the clarity of the captured image, usually measured in pixels. Higher resolution offers more detailed images, making it easier to identify faces or license plates. Common resolutions are 1080p (Full HD) and 4MP. A 1080p camera captures 1920 x 1080 pixels, whereas a 4MP camera captures 2560 x 1440 pixels. -
Field of View: Field of view indicates the extent of the observable area captured by the camera. A wider field of view covers more area but reduces image detail. Most cameras offer a range between 70 to 140 degrees. Choosing the right field of view depends on the location; for example, a camera installed in a driveway may require a broader view than one monitoring a front door.
-
Night Vision: Night vision allows the camera to record images in low-light conditions using infrared technology. Infrared cameras emit invisible light that reflects off objects, enabling nighttime recording. Cameras with enhanced night vision can capture clear images in darkness. -
Weather Resistance: Weather resistance is vital for outdoor cameras. Rating systems like IP (Ingress Protection) code gauge how well a camera can withstand dust and moisture. An IP66 rating, for instance, means the camera is dust-tight and can withstand heavy rain. For outdoor use, selecting a weather-resistant camera ensures longevity and reliability.
-
Connectivity Options: Connectivity defines how the camera connects to your home network. Options include wired (Ethernet) and wireless (Wi-Fi) connections. Wired connections offer stable data transfer, while wireless systems allow for easier installation. -
Camera Type: The choice between fixed, pan-tilt-zoom (PTZ), or dome cameras impacts functionality. Fixed cameras serve a single viewpoint, while PTZ cameras can rotate and zoom in on specific areas. Dome cameras are typically more discreet and are less likely to be vandalized.
-
Storage Options: Storage determines how video footage is saved and accessed. Options abound, including cloud storage and local storage via SD cards or network video recorders (NVR). Cloud storage offers remote access and automatic backups, while local storage provides control and avoids ongoing costs.
-
Motion Detection: Motion detection allows cameras to record only when necessary, saving storage space and making reviewing footage easier. Enhanced motion detection incorporates features like human shape recognition or area selection to minimize false alerts, such as those caused by moving branches.
-
Audio Capabilities: Audio features enable recording sounds, which can be useful for security. Some cameras come with two-way audio, allowing communication through the camera.
